This Court may possibly interfere where the authority held the proceedings against the delinquent officer within a method inconsistent with the rules of natural justice or in violation of statutory rules prescribing the manner of inquiry or where the summary or finding attained through the disciplinary authority is based on no evidence. In the event the conclusion or finding is like no reasonable person would have ever achieved, the Court could interfere with the conclusion or the finding and mould the relief to really make it ideal into the facts of each and every case. In service jurisprudence, the disciplinary authority is the sole judge of facts. Where the appeal is presented, the appellate authority has coextensive power to re-appreciate the evidence or maybe the nature of punishment. On the aforesaid proposition, we are fortified by the decision of the Supreme Court during the case of Ghulam Murtaza Shaikh v. Chief Minister Sindh (2024 SCMR 1757). Read more

Sindh High Court, Karachi Even, if a petitioner was acquitted inside of a criminal case following a conviction, in NAB Reference No. 20/2011, this does not automatically lead to exoneration from departmental charges based around the same factual grounds. Even though a writ under Article 199 is offered in specific limited situations, it truly is generally not the appropriate remedy to contest a dismissal from service based on these charges, particularly when the employee was afforded a full opportunity to cross-take a look at witnesses and present his/her defense but didn't encourage the department of his/her innocence.

Article 199 of the Constitution allows High Court intervention only when "no other suitable remedy is provided by regulation." It really is very well-settled that an aggrieved person must exhaust accessible remedies before invoking High Court jurisdiction, regardless of whether Those people remedies suit them. The doctrine of exhaustion of remedies prevents unnecessary High Court litigation. Read more

Fatima Noor V/S Dow University of Health Science and Others Sindh High Court, Karachi SHC Citation: SHC-225471 Tag:Coming to your main case, It's also a very well-set up proposition of regulation that when an inquiry is conducted on charges of misconduct by a public servant, the Court is check here concerned with determining whether the inquiry was held by a competent officer or whether rules of natural justice are complied with. Whether the findings or conclusions are based on some evidence, the authority entrusted with the power to hold inquiry has jurisdiction, power, and authority to reach a finding of fact or conclusion. But that finding must be based on some evidence. Neither the technical rules nor proof of the fact or evidence during the Stricto-Sensu, use to disciplinary proceedings. When the authority accepts that evidence and summary obtain support therefrom, the disciplinary authority is entitled to hold that the delinquent officer is guilty of your charge, however, that is subject on the procedure provided under the relevant rules instead of otherwise, for your reason that the Court in its power of judicial review does not act as appellate authority to re-recognize the evidence and to reach at its independent findings over the evidence.
